Gluten-Free Spider Cookies

Yield: 12
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 14 minutes
Total Time: 29 minutes

These Cute Spider Cookies are gluten-free and delicious! They are perfect for Halloween parties or fall gatherings. The great thing is they only take about 30 minutes to make from start to finish. Don't need gluten-free? Feel free to substitute with another variety of cookie dough!

Ingredients

  • 1 package Immaculate Baking Gluten Free Cookie Dough (or any other variety you choose)
  • 12 Reese's Peanut Butter Cups Miniatures, unwrapped
  • 1/4 cup chocolate chips, melted
  • 12 candy eyeballs

Instructions

  1. Bake cookie dough as directed on the package. 
  2. While cookies are baking, create a piping bag by microwaving chocolate chips in the corner of a plastic baggie for 15-20 second increments until melted. 
  3. Remove cookies from oven and allow to cool almost completely before placing a peanut butter cup upside down on top of each cookie. You don't want to place them on too soon or they will melt.
  4. Using melted chocolate in a plastic piping bag, make spider legs on the sides of each peanut butter cup. 
  5. Dab melted chocolate onto the backs of the candy eyeballs and stick to the front of the peanut butter cups to give the spiders eyes. Enjoy!
